- The distance between Andizan, Uzbekistan and Tsogt-Ovoo, Mongolia is approximately 2,714 km or 1,687 mi.
- To reach Andizan in this distance one would set out from Tsogt-Ovoo bearing 273° or W and follow the great circles arc to approach Andizan bearing 250.3° or WSW .
- Andizan has a mid-latitude cool steppe climate (BSk) whereas Tsogt-Ovoo has a mid-latitude cool desert climate (BWk).
- Andizan is in or near the warm temperate thorn steppe biome whereas Tsogt-Ovoo is in or near the boreal dry scrub biome.
- The average temperature is 10 °C (18.1°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 8.4 °C (15.1°F) less in Andizan. The continentality subtype is truly continental for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 139 mm (5.5 in) more which is equivalent to 139 l/m² (3.41 US gal/ft²) or 1,390,000 l/ha (148,600 US gal/ac) more. About 2 2/5 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 3.7° higher in Andizan than in Tsogt-Ovoo.
